📅 2. Spaced Repetition: Beat the Forgetting Curve
What it is:
This method involves reviewing material over increasing time intervals—1 day, 3 days, 7 days, and so on."Active repetition turns practice into progress."
Why it works:
It aligns with how your memory works. Revisiting content just before you're about to forget it strengthens retention.
How to use it:
-
Use tools like Anki or RemNote to automate it.
-
Create a revision timetable that follows spaced repetition cycles.
⏱️ 3. Pomodoro Technique: Focus in Short Bursts
🍅 What Is the Pomodoro Technique?
Developed by Francesco Cirillo in the late 1980s, the Pomodoro Technique uses a 25-minute timer (a "Pomodoro") to break down work into short, focused intervals followed by short breaks.
-
25 minutes work
-
5-minute break
-
After 4 sessions: Take a longer break (15–30 minutes)
It’s named after the tomato-shaped kitchen timer Cirillo used during university (Pomodoro = tomato in Italian).
🧠 Why It Works: Science Meets Simplicity
“The shorter the sprint, the longer the stamina.”
This technique trains your brain to maintain deep focus without burnout. It taps into the brain’s natural rhythm by:
-
Minimizing mental fatigue
-
Encouraging flow state
-
Fighting procrastination
-
Increasing accountability and motivation
🚀 Benefits That Boost Exam Success
-
Improves Concentration: Each Pomodoro is a mini-deadline, which keeps distractions at bay.
-
Builds Discipline: Great for CAT aspirants or BCA students who struggle with long study hours.
-
Reduces Burnout: Frequent breaks refresh your brain and keep you energized.
-
Tracks Progress: You can measure how many Pomodoros it takes to master a topic—great for revision planning!
How to use it:
-
Set a timer (or use apps like Pomofocus or Forest).
-
During the 25 mins, work with full focus—no multitasking!

👩🏫 4. Feynman Technique: Teach to Learn
What it is:
Named after physicist Richard Feynman, this method involves explaining a concept in simple words, as if teaching a child.
💡 The 4 Steps of the Feynman Technique
-
Choose a Concept
Pick a topic or concept you want to learn deeply — be it from physics, math, coding, or CAT exam topics like Data Interpretation or Logical Reasoning. -
Teach it to a Child (or Yourself!)
Write down or say the idea in the simplest words possible. Pretend you're explaining it to a 12-year-old. No jargon, no memorized definitions. -
Identify Gaps and Go Back to the Source
If you get stuck or confuse yourself, that's gold! It shows exactly what you don’t fully understand. Go back to your notes, videos, or books and clarify. -
Simplify Again & Use Analogies
Now refine your explanation using examples and analogies. Remove the fluff. Make your explanation flow clearly.
Why it works:
It forces deep understanding. If you can teach it simply, you truly understand it.
How to use it:
-
Write down what you’ve learned in simple terms.
-
Identify gaps in your explanation and re-learn those parts.

🔄 6. Interleaved Practice: Mix It Up
What it is:
Instead of studying one subject/topic for hours, mix different subjects or topics in one session.
Why it works:
It keeps your brain alert and improves your ability to switch and apply concepts flexibly.
How to use it:
-
Instead of solving 20 math problems in a row, mix in some science or reasoning questions.
-
Use a block like: 30 mins Math → 30 mins English → 30 mins Reasoning
📝 7. Practice Testing / Solving Past Papers
What it is:
Practicing with mock tests, sample papers, or self-made quizzes.
📝 “Practice doesn’t make perfect. Perfect practice makes perfect.” – Vince Lombardi
When it comes to exam preparation, two of the most effective strategies are practice testing and solving past papers. These methods aren't just about repetition—they're about active recall, performance simulation, and error correction.
🎯 Why Practice Testing Works
Practice testing (mock tests, quizzes, timed questions) is a form of active retrieval, which forces the brain to recall information without cues. This strengthens neural connections, improving both memory retention and conceptual clarity.
Benefits:
-
Strengthens recall under pressure
-
Highlights knowledge gaps
-
Builds exam stamina and time management
-
Reduces anxiety by simulating real exam conditions
📚 Power of Past Papers
Solving previous years’ question papers helps you understand:
-
Exam pattern and question style
-
Important/repeated topics
-
Time allocation strategies
By reviewing past papers, you’re not just revising—you’re also developing a sense of exam rhythm and confidence. You begin to think like the examiner and prepare like a topper.
💡 Tip for Maximum Impact
✅ Set a timer
✅ Use only what you'll have in the real exam
✅ Analyze your mistakes after every test
✅ Track your progress weekly
Testing improves recall and simulates real exam conditions, reducing anxiety.
How to use it:
-
Solve PYQs (Previous Year Questions).
-
Take weekly full-length mock tests under timed conditions.
🖊️ 8. Smart Note-Making & Summarization
What it is:
Condensing large content into crisp, organized notes using structured methods.
🖋️ “The shortest pencil is better than the longest memory.” – Chinese Proverb
In a world overloaded with information, smart note-making and summarization are essential skills that help students filter, organize, and retain what truly matters. These methods turn passive reading into active learning, ensuring you don’t just read—you understand, recall, and apply.
🧠 What is Smart Note-Making?
Smart note-making isn’t about copying everything down—it’s about capturing key ideas in your own words, using techniques that make revision quick and effective. Good notes:
-
Highlight core concepts
-
Use bullets, headings, or diagrams
-
Are brief, clear, and well-organized
-
Include personal cues or questions for deeper thinking
Popular smart note methods include:
-
Cornell Method: Divides notes into cues, main notes, and summary
-
Mind Maps: Visual representation of concepts and connections
-
Flow Notes: Free-form notes capturing the “flow” of understanding
✂️ Summarization: The Art of Distilling Knowledge
Summarization trains your brain to compress large amounts of information into concise, meaningful statements. It improves comprehension, memory, and clarity.
Why it works:
-
Helps identify what’s important vs. what’s extra
-
Boosts your ability to explain topics in your own words
-
Saves time during revision
-
Makes last-minute prep more efficient
🔑 The Secret?
Smart notes + effective summaries = a personal knowledge bank. This approach strengthens long-term memory and prepares you to recall, revise, and respond effectively during exams.
“Good notes build great scores.”
Mastering this habit turns your study time into a powerful productivity zone.
Why it works:
Writing helps processing. Structured notes make revision fast and effective.
How to use it:
-
Use the Cornell Note-Taking System or bullet-point summaries.
-
Write summaries after every topic in your own words.
